Well today is the 10th anniversary of the incident. I still remember that day when it happened. I was at home watching TV with my little sis and big bro in our old home.
Suddenly, TV programs stopped and turned into the scene of WTC being hit by a plane. It was unbelievable, and I was not sure what happened but the next day it was very clear.
Well living in a country with 90% Muslim and the country with the largest number of Muslims in the world, this was a very shocking event. After all, we have so many muslim friends.
Well that did not change life in Indonesia until the next year when the Bali bombing came. Suddenly suspicion is everywhere, posters of wanted man in every lamp post.
But of course, life goes on, and at work we joked about that distant friend/relative who became an extremist, living in the jungle of Kalimantan/Borneo.
It may be in Bali, New York, London but terrorism is evil, and one way to stop it is to have equal education for all. Part of the reason why I want to teach? maybe.
